Al Marjan
Situated in the emirate of Ras Al Khaimah, Al Marjan Island is a man-made archipelago extending 4.5 kilometers into the Persian Gulf.

Comprising four coral-shaped islands—Breeze, Treasure, Dream, and View—this development offers seamless access to key destinations:
- Ras Al Khaimah International Airport: Approximately 30 minutes by car
- Dubai International Airport: Approximately 50 minutes by car
- Downtown Dubai: Approximately 60 minutes by car
Its strategic location provides residents and visitors with easy connectivity to major urban centers while maintaining a tranquil seaside ambiance.

Upcoming Developments
A significant addition to Al Marjan Island is the Wynn Al Marjan Island Resort, slated to open in the first quarter of 2027. This $3.9 billion luxury integrated resort will feature the UAE's first casino, marking a milestone in the region's hospitality sector. The resort aims to attract approximately 5.5 million tourists annually, further elevating Al Marjan Island's status as a global leisure destination.

Freehold vs Leasehold Property in Dubai 2025: The Complete Buyer’s Guide
In Dubai, freehold ownership gives you permanent rights to both the property and the land, while leasehold offers ownership for a fixed term of 30 to 99 years. Freehold is popular for long-term investment and resale value, while leasehold can be cheaper and suit short-to-medium-term plans.
